James Hutton and Charles Lyell suggested that the Earth was millions of years old. This impacted Darwin's theory of evolution how?
Evolution occurs quickly, therefore, the Earth only had to be a couple of thousand years old.
Evolution takes a long time to occur, therefore, the Earth had to be older than what was thought at the time.
Hutton and Lyell's suggestion does not apply at all to Darwin's theory of evolution.
